matlab 三节点 有限元
时间: 2023-10-09 20:10:58 浏览: 39
提问:我是一名女性,今年34岁,已经有两个孩子。最近我怀孕了,但由于家庭原因,我不能生下这个孩子,所以我想在上海市普陀区中心医院进行人流手术。我非常担心手术会对我的身体造成什么影响,想问一下这种手术是否安全?
回答一:据医院医生介绍,人流手术属于一种较为常见的妇科手术。如果在正规医院进行,手术是非常安全的,并且对于患者的健康问题不会产生太大的影响。在手术前医生会进行身体检查,确定身体状况稳定之后才会进行手术。一般来说,手术后需要严格遵守医生的注意事项,避免出现感染等并发症,以保证身体恢复的顺利进行。
回答二:虽然人流手术在医学上已经得到了很好的发展,但是手术风险还是有一定的存在。在进行手术前应该了解自己的身体状况以及手术操作的风险,遵循医生的建议进行手术。
相关问题
六节点三角形单元有限元matlab
实现六节点三角形单元有限元方法的MATLAB代码可以分为以下几个步骤:
1. 定义节点坐标和节点编号。对于六节点三角形单元,需要定义6个节点的坐标和编号。
2. 定义单元连接关系。由于三角形单元只有一个连接关系,因此只需要定义单元的节点编号即可。
3. 定义材料参数和载荷。根据具体问题定义材料参数和载荷。
4. 计算单元刚度矩阵。根据六节点三角形单元的形函数和积分公式,计算单元刚度矩阵。
5. 组装全局刚度矩阵和载荷向量。将单元刚度矩阵和载荷向量按照节点编号组装成全局刚度矩阵和载荷向量。
6. 边界条件处理。根据具体问题处理边界条件。
7. 求解方程组。使用MATLAB自带的求解函数求解方程组。
8. 后处理。根据具体问题输出结果。
这些步骤的具体实现可以参考MATLAB的有限元分析工具箱或者书籍《有限元方法基础》等。
matlab四节点四边形单元有限元分析
四节点四边形单元是一种常用的有限元单元,用于求解结构力学问题。以下是使用MATLAB进行四节点四边形单元有限元分析的基本步骤:
1. 定义节点坐标:在MATLAB中,你需要定义每个节点的坐标。可以将节点坐标保存在一个矩阵中,其中每一行代表一个节点,每一列代表一个坐标(例如x,y和z)。
2. 定义单元拓扑:你需要定义每个四节点四边形单元的连接方式。可以将单元拓扑保存在一个矩阵中,其中每一行代表一个单元,每一列代表连接到单元的节点编号。
3. 定义材料属性和截面属性:你需要定义材料属性(如弹性模量和泊松比)和截面属性(如截面面积和惯性矩)。
4. 定义边界条件:你需要定义边界条件,例如支撑条件和施加的载荷。
5. 组装刚度矩阵和载荷向量:使用单元刚度矩阵和单元载荷向量,组装全局刚度矩阵和载荷向量。
6. 解方程:将边界条件应用到全局刚度矩阵和载荷向量中,然后使用MATLAB的求解器(如“\”运算符或“inv”函数)求解方程组。
7. 计算应力和应变:使用节点位移计算每个单元的应变和应力。
以下是一个示例代码片段,它演示了如何使用MATLAB进行四节点四边形单元有限元分析的基本步骤:
```
% 定义节点坐标
coordinates = [0,0; 1,0; 1,1; 0,1];
% 定义单元拓扑
connectivity = [1,2,3,4];
% 定义材料属性和截面属性
E = 210e9; % 弹性模量
nu = 0.3; % 泊松比
A = 0.01; % 截面面积
% 定义边界条件和载荷
displacements = [1,0; 2,0; 3,0];
forces = [4,0,1000];
% 组装刚度矩阵和载荷向量
K = assemble_global_stiffness(coordinates, connectivity, E, nu, A);
F = assemble_global_load_vector(coordinates, connectivity, forces);
% 应用边界条件
[K, F] = apply_boundary_conditions(K, F, displacements);
% 解方程
U = K\F;
% 计算应力和应变
[stress, strain] = compute_stress_and_strain(coordinates, connectivity, E, nu, A, U);
```
在这个例子中,我们假设你已经定义了一些函数,用于组装全局刚度矩阵和载荷向量,应用边界条件,计算应力和应变等。你可以将节点坐标、单元拓扑、材料属性和截面属性、边界条件和载荷作为输入参数传递给这些函数,以求解问题。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)